I am using debian testing / emacs-snapshot-unicode / gnus.

When I updated my gnus with aptitude to version 5.11+v0.4.dfsg-1,
I found that it could not fetch mail from gmail by pop3.

The related part of my dot.gnus file is as the following,

(setq mail-sources
  '((pop :server "pop.gmail.com"
         :port 995
         :user "stid.smth"
         :connection ssl
         :leave t)))

and when I typed "M-x gnus", gnus first prompt to input password
for my gmail account. I typed it correctly but gnus did not make
any reponse. After one minute or two, message was shown in the
mini buffer of my emacs. It said "mail source '((pop ...))..
error" or something like that. Inspite of this, reading news and
sending mail by stmp was not affected.

If I switch back to gnus 5.10.6-1.NO.20051213-1, everything is
OK.

Anyone else met with the same thing as me? Or is there anything
that I should notice with the new version of gnus?
